Solution structure of the E. coli bacteriophage P1 encoded HOT protein: a homologue of the theta subunit of E. coli DNA polymerase III

Template:ABSTRACT PUBMED 15576035

About this Structure

1SE7 is a 1 chain structure of sequence from Enterobacteria phage p1. Full experimental information is available from OCA.

Reference

  • Derose EF, Kirby TW, Mueller GA, Chikova AK, Schaaper RM, London RE. Phage like it HOT: solution structure of the bacteriophage P1-encoded HOT protein, a homolog of the theta subunit of E. coli DNA polymerase III. Structure. 2004 Dec;12(12):2221-31. PMID:15576035 doi:10.1016/j.str.2004.09.019
